// TL;DR
  • B2B CRM is free for unlimited users. Salesforce starts at $25/user/month (Starter) and ramps to $165–$330/user/month (Sales Cloud Pro/Enterprise/Einstein-bundled).
  • B2B CRM ships five named AI agents (Research, AI SDR, AI BDR, Call-Summary, Hygiene) at $49 each, opt-in. Salesforce Agentforce is per-conversation pricing on top of Sales Cloud licences.
  • B2B CRM onboards in 4 weeks via the agent beta program. Salesforce implementations for B2B SMEs typically take 2–4 months and need ops headcount.
  • Salesforce wins on customisability and ecosystem depth. B2B CRM wins on cost, time-to-value, and agent-first pricing for SME teams.

// WHEN TO PICK

Be honest with yourself.

PICK B2B CRM IF
  • You're a B2B SME team (5–50 reps), per-seat ramps on Salesforce hurt, and you don't have an ops admin to spare.
  • You want AI agents as discrete, opt-in workflow replacements — not bundled into a $165/user tier.
  • You don't need custom objects, sandboxes, or a 5,000-app marketplace. You need pipeline + accounts + email + agents.
  • You can run on B2B CRM Free today and turn agents on as the beta opens (4-week onboarding).
PICK SALESFORCE IF
  • · You're enterprise (>50 reps) or fast-approaching, with custom objects + sandbox + governance needs.
  • · You're already deeply embedded in Salesforce (workflows, dashboards, integrations) and the migration cost is real.
  • · You need the Salesforce ecosystem — Marketing Cloud, Service Cloud, Tableau, MuleSoft — under one roof.
  • · You have ops headcount (or a Salesforce implementation partner) and the per-seat cost is acceptable.

Can I migrate off Salesforce to B2B CRM? +

Yes. CSV export from Salesforce → CSV import to B2B CRM covers contacts, accounts, deals, and notes. Activity logs and email threads are usually re-built from the email integration on the new side. We can usually finish a migration in 2–3 weeks for a 10-person team. Native Salesforce sync is on the roadmap for teams that want to run both side by side.

Is the AI agent layer comparable to Salesforce Agentforce? +

Different shape. Agentforce is per-conversation pricing on top of full Sales Cloud licences — powerful, but expensive at scale. Our agent layer is per-agent flat ($49/agent/month), opt-in, and the CRM underneath is free. For a B2B SME running Outreach + Qualification + Call-Summary, our setup is dramatically cheaper. For a deep enterprise customisation with per-team agents, Agentforce is more flexible.

What's the realistic per-team cost comparison? +

5-person team, all agents enabled: B2B CRM = $245/month flat. Salesforce Sales Cloud Enterprise + Einstein = $750–$1,000/month. 10-person team: B2B CRM = $245/month flat. Salesforce = $1,500–$2,000/month. The break-even is well below 5 reps.

What if my team already uses Marketing Cloud / Service Cloud? +

Stay on Salesforce. The full ecosystem advantage is real and you'll pay more in lost integration value than you'll save on the CRM line. Where B2B CRM wins is teams running standalone B2B sales motions without a marketing or service component on Salesforce.
